Mitsubishi Electric MELSEC-L02SCPU User Manual page 101

Cpu module, built-in i/o function
Table of Contents

Advertisement

(2) Precautions
(a) Selection of external command signal
An attempt to start speed/position switching control without selecting an external command signal generates a
"Speed/position switching control start not possible" error (Axis 1 error code: 1505).
(b) External command signal on timing and operation
• If speed/position switching control is started while the external command signal is still on, position control
is implemented first. (The Axis 1 current feed value (SD1840, SD1841) is cleared to 0 and then refreshed
accordingly thereafter.)
• If the external command signal is turned on before the command speed is reached, position control is
implemented at the speed effective at that point.
(c) External command signal and positioning data
If the following condition is met, deceleration starts at the moment an external command signal is input:
Positioning address/movement amount < Deceleration distance from command speed
In this case, the axis moves only by the movement amount set by "Positioning address/movement amount,"
before decelerating to the bias speed at start, and then stops immediately.
(d) Speed 0
When the bias speed at start is set to 0 and the command speed is also set to 0 under the speed control,
operation does not start. At this time, the special relays and registers assume the following status. To continue
with the operation, set a value other than 0 for the new speed value and then turn off the Axis 1 speed 0
(SM1844) using a speed change request with the Speed change instruction (IPSPCHG1(P)).
• Axis 1 speed 0 (SM1844): On
• Axis status: Stop
• Axis 1 axis operation status (SD1844): 5 (In speed-position control (speed))
• Axis 1 busy (SM1840): On
If the bias speed at start is other than 0, changing the command speed to 0 generates an "Out of speed range"
warning (Axis 1 warning code: 1020) and the axis operates at the bias speed at start.
(e) Software stroke limit
Do not implement speed/position switching control beyond the range of software stroke limits. If the value of
"Positioning address/movement amount" exceeds the range of software stroke limits during speed control, a
"Software stroke limit+" error (Axis 1 error code: 1103) or "Software stroke limit-" error (Axis 1 error code: 1104)
occurs the moment it switches to position control, and the axis decelerates to a stop.
(f) Set value of "Positioning address/movement amount"
Do not set a negative value for "Positioning address/movement amount." A "Movement amount setting out of
range under speed/position switching control" error (Axis 1 error code: 1504) occurs.
(g) Stop position
To suppress fluctuation of the stop position after switching to position control, turn the external command signal
on in a stable speed area.
CHAPTER 7 POSITIONING FUNCTION
7
99

Hide quick links:

Advertisement

Table of Contents
loading

Table of Contents